Slay hordes of terrifying monsters in this horde survival roguelite. Descend into the Halls of Torment where the Lords of the underworld await you. Treasures, magical trinkets, and a growing cast of heroes will grant you the power to vanquish these horrors from beyond. How long can you survive?
What works
- Addictive and satisfying gameplay loop
- Diverse characters and builds
- Strong progression and meta systems
- Dark fantasy diablo-inspired aesthetic
- Excellent value for price
Things to keep in mind
- Limited map and enemy variety
- Some repetitiveness after extended play
- Lack of multiplayer or social features
- Minor bugs and occasional crashes reported
- Audio/music could be improved
